Frequently Asked Questions

  • How is the weather in Nadi?

    Nadi experiences a warm tropical climate year-round, with average temperatures ranging between 68°F and 92°F (20°C and 33°C). The city has a rainy season from November to April, while May to October is typically drier and cooler.

  • What are some of the best things to do in Nadi?

    In Nadi, visitors often explore the vibrant Nadi Market, hike in the Mt. Batilamu Nature Heritage Park, visit the historic Sri Siva Subramaniya Temple, or relax on Wailoaloa Beach. Water sports and island-hopping to Mamanuca and Yasawa islands are also popular activities.

  • What is the best time of year to visit Nadi?

    The most frequently suggested time of year to visit Nadi is between July and September, when temperatures range from 70°F to 88°F (21°C to 31°C). During this period, the Bula Festival, a week-long celebration promoting Fijian culture, occurs in the city, often attracting many visitors.

  • What are the best places to stay in Nadi?

    Denarau Island is a frequently suggested place to stay, with luxury resorts and a marina. Downtown Nadi is popular for its accessibility to markets and local eateries, while Wailoaloa Beach appeals to those seeking beachfront accommodations.

  • What are the best places to visit in Nadi?

    Nadi is home to several engaging sites including the Sri Siva Subramaniya Temple, the largest Hindu temple in the Southern Hemisphere, and the Garden of the Sleeping Giant, known for its extensive orchid collection. The Nadi Market and Denarau Island are also frequently visited.

  • What are some hiking trails in Nadi?

    The Sleeping Giant and Mt. Batilamu Nature Heritage Park trails are popular hiking paths in Nadi, providing opportunities to explore the area's lush rainforests, waterfalls, and native bird species.

  • What are some family activities to do in Nadi?

    Families often enjoy visiting the Garden of the Sleeping Giant, which has a large collection of orchids. Other engaging options include exploring the Sri Siva Subramaniya Temple, taking a day trip to Denarau Island, or enjoying the beaches and water sports at Wailoaloa Beach.

  • What are some of the best day trip ideas in Nadi?

    Day trips from Nadi often entail boat trips to nearby Mamanuca and Yasawa island groups, known for their clear waters and vibrant coral reefs. Visits to the coastal town of Lautoka, also known as Sugar City, are also common.
